Understand Your Audience

Before crafting any marketing strategy, it’s essential to understand who your audience is. Conduct thorough market research to identify your target demographic’s preferences, behaviors, and pain points. Use tools like Google Analytics and social media insights to gather data on your audience.

Once you have a clear understanding, tailor your content and marketing efforts to resonate with your audience. Personalization is key. By addressing their specific needs, you’ll increase engagement and build customer loyalty.

Leverage SEO Best Practices

Search Engine Optimization (SEO) is a powerful tool to increase your online visibility. Start by conducting keyword research to identify the terms your audience is searching for. Use tools like SEMrush or Ahrefs to find high-traffic keywords relevant to your products.

Incorporate these keywords naturally into your product descriptions, blog posts, and meta tags. Ensure your website is mobile-friendly and has a fast loading speed, as these factors also influence your search rankings. Regularly update your content to keep it fresh and SEO-friendly.

Utilize Social Media Marketing

Social media platforms are excellent channels for reaching a wider audience. Identify which platforms your target audience frequents and focus your efforts there. Whether it’s Instagram, Facebook, or TikTok, create engaging content that encourages sharing and interaction.

Consider using paid advertising on these platforms to reach a more targeted audience. With precise targeting options, you can ensure that your ads are seen by potential customers who are most likely to convert.

Implement Email Marketing Campaigns

Email marketing remains one of the most effective ways to reach and engage your audience. Build a robust email list by offering incentives like discounts or free resources in exchange for subscribers. Segment your list based on customer behavior and preferences to send personalized content.

Craft compelling email campaigns that offer value, such as exclusive deals, product recommendations, or informative content. Use A/B testing to determine what resonates best with your audience and refine your strategies accordingly.

Optimize for Conversion

Your website should guide visitors seamlessly from browsing to checkout. Optimize your site’s design to create an intuitive user experience. Ensure your call-to-action (CTA) buttons are clear and compelling, guiding users towards making a purchase.

Utilize tools like heat maps to understand user behavior on your site and identify areas for improvement. Simplify the checkout process, offer multiple payment options, and ensure your site is secure to build trust with your customers.

Analyze and Adapt

Finally, regularly analyze your marketing efforts to determine what’s working and what isn’t. Use analytics tools to track key performance indicators (KPIs) such as traffic, conversion rates, and customer acquisition costs.

Adapt your strategies based on these insights to continuously improve your marketing efforts. Stay updated on the latest e-commerce trends and technologies to keep your business competitive in the digital marketplace.
